Restaurants & Food Service in Houston

Houston's huge, diverse population, strong dining culture, and packed event calendar — the Houston Livestock Show and Rodeo, pro sports, and downtown conventions — drive restaurant demand and revenue spikes. Restaurant revenue is daily and card-heavy, exactly the deposit pattern revenue-based funding is built around — funding equipment, a renovation, or working capital now and repaying as sales come in, rather than carrying a fixed monthly payment through a slow stretch.

Unique Challenges We Address

Equipment failures demand immediate cash, food-service margins are thin, and revenue swings between event surges and slow weeks. Financing is its own hurdle: banks rarely move fast enough for an urgent equipment need, treat thin-margin food service as high-risk, and decline operators with limited time in business or any credit blemish. Revenue-based business funding evaluates daily card and deposit volume instead, so a restaurant with steady sales can be funded in days regardless of credit history.
